I haven't seen a thread on this so I thought I'd share what I did to label my Mavic Air.

I was watching someone's MA video on YouTube and noticed they had their registration number on a label on top their drone. I really didn't like the look of it. I had some 1/4" label tape and noticed that it fits nearly perfect above the battery clasp and doesn't take away from the beauty of the aircraft! I put my phone number on one side and my FAA registration number on the other side. Brothers also has black tape so you can do black background with white lettering.

I printed out the little card from the FAA site. I trimmed the edges and just laid the whole card in the battery tray. It has my name, serial number, FAA number and expiration date. I figured that it might help me if I am approached by anyone questioning my right to fly. I just pop out the battery and show them the official FAA card. I'm thinking about sticking it down with a dab of glue stick.
 
As per FAA you can place registration anywhere as long as it does not require any tools to get to it. As the matter of fact FAA investigator recommended placing a sticker on the inside of battery compartment. So that is precisely what I did. It is out of the way and elements, and if anyone needs to see registration all they have to do is remove the battery.
